Over the years, strict building codes have been implemented in coastal areas to prevent excessive damage during tropical storms and hurricanes. A wide selection of Kolbe products can be upgraded to meet specific needs, including impact resistance in Zone 4 and High Velocity Hurricane Zones.
In a hurricane or tropical storm, the most damage generally occurs when the envelope of a building is breached by wind-borne debris. This causes a pressure difference between the interior and exterior of the building, and can occur due to window and door damage. For this reason, Kolbe submits its windows and doors to independent organizations which test them to rigorous protocols requiring specific wind loads and types of flying debris.
